How to Choose the Right Best Blender for Liquefying

Power and performance

Choosing the best blender for liquefying starts with motor power and performance. Look for a blender with at least 700 watts for smooth and efficient blending of tough ingredients. Multiple speed settings provide precision control for different textures, with high speeds above 20,000 RPM favored for fully liquefied results.

Blades made from stainless steel with a sharp, multi-pronged design create consistent flow and reduce chunks. Noise differs widely; quieter models under 80 decibels offer more comfort during use.

For powerful, consistent liquefying without excessive noise, opt for a blender with 900+ watt motor, multi-speed control, durable stainless steel blades, and noise dampening features.

Capacity and size

When considering capacity and size, think about how much you blend and where you store your blender. Larger jars around 64 ounces serve well for families or batch blending, ensuring fewer refills, while smaller 32-ounce containers are ideal for individuals or single servings. Compact blenders with slender bases and stackable jars conserve valuable kitchen counter space.

Weight factors into portability, especially if you plan to move the blender frequently or take it outdoors. For everyday home use, a medium-sized blender with a 48-ounce BPA-free jar balances capacity and space well, fitting comfortably on most counters without sacrificing ability to liquefy large batches.

Material quality and durability

Material quality heavily impacts durability and flavor retention in a blender. Glass jars resist scratches and do not retain odors but are heavier and prone to breaking. BPA-free plastic jars offer lightweight convenience and shatter resistance, making them suitable for busy kitchens.

The base and blade assembly should be crafted from robust aluminum or stainless steel components to withstand frequent use without degradation. Blades that are cold-forged stainless steel retain sharpness longer.

Prioritize blenders with BPA-free plastic jars paired with stainless steel blades and metal bases for a mix of toughness, weight efficiency, and longevity that maintains performance over years.

Ease of cleaning and maintenance

Cleaning ease is crucial for a blender used for liquefying smoothies, soups, and sauces daily. Opt for models with dishwasher-safe jars and lids to minimize manual scrubbing time. Blenders with detachable blades allow deep cleaning, preventing residue buildup that dulls blade performance.

A self-cleaning mode that spins the jar with soap and water is a major convenience, eliminating the need to disassemble parts regularly. The best picks combine dishwasher compatibility, removable blade systems, and a self-cleaning option to keep maintenance effortless and ensure hygiene after each use.

Special features and technology

Special features enhance user experience when liquefying. Preprogrammed liquefy cycles optimize blade speed and motor power to handle tough, fibrous ingredients thoroughly. Pulse controls grant immediate bursts of power to break down stubborn chunks with precision.

Variable speed dials allow gentle to high-speed blending tailored to ingredient texture. Safety locks prevent accidental starts during jar placement or removal, and automatic shutoff protects the motor from overheating during prolonged use.

Choose a blender with a liquefy-specific preset, pulse function, variable speeds, plus safety interlocks and thermal protection for a reliable, safe, and versatile blending routine.

Frequently Asked Questions

What Motor Power Is Best For A Blender To Liquefy Effectively?

A motor power of at least 700 watts is ideal for liquefying since it provides sufficient torque to break down tough ingredients smoothly. Higher wattage ensures consistent blending without strain, leading to finer textures and faster processing times.

Does The Blender Jar Material Affect Liquefying Quality?

Yes, the jar material impacts both durability and flavor preservation. Glass jars avoid chemical leaching and resist staining, while BPA-free plastic jars offer lighter weight and shatter resistance, making either safe and effective for liquefying tasks.

How Important Are Blade Design And Material For Liquefying?

Blade design and material are crucial because sharp, stainless steel blades provide strong cutting action necessary to liquefy ingredients efficiently. Multi-tiered blades optimize blending consistency by circulating contents thoroughly.

Can Special Blender Settings Improve Liquefying Results?

Yes, specialized settings tailored to liquefying automate speed and blending duration for precise results. These presets reduce guesswork and achieve uniform liquid textures by adjusting power and blade motion to ingredient types.

What Features Make A Blender Easier To Clean After Liquefying?

Blenders with removable blades and dishwasher-safe parts are easier to clean as they allow deeper access to residue. Self-cleaning functions using warm water and soap cycles also simplify upkeep, maintaining hygiene with minimal effort.
